Uncommon Sounds



If you're hearing unusual and unknown noises coming from your home heating and air system, it's important to address them promptly to prevent further damage or possible breakdown. Unusual sounds can indicate underlying issues with your system that need immediate interest.

One common noise is a loud knocking or clanging noise, which could suggest there's an issue with the blower motor or a loose component within the system. A shrill screeching or shrieking noise could indicate a worn-out belt or defective motor bearings. Rattling or vibrating noises could be brought on by loose ductwork or a loosened follower blade.

Inconsistent Temperature levels



Experiencing inconsistent temperature levels in your home? If you find yourself frequently readjusting the thermostat to keep a comfortable temperature, it might be an indication that you require to change your home heating and air system.

Inconsistent temperatures can be caused by a variety of concerns, such as a malfunctioning thermostat, ductwork problems, or an aging cooling and heating system. These temperature level changes can bring about pain and greater power bills as your system works harder to make up for the disparities.

Furthermore, inconsistent temperatures can indicate that your system is no longer able to equally disperse air throughout your home, leading to hot and cold areas.
